The Type 1 Diabetes Score in 15135, Mckeesport, Pennsylvania is 83 out of 100 when comparing 34,000 ZIP Codes in the United States.
85.53 percent of the population in 15135 drive to work alone. 2.53 percent of the people take some form of public transportation like the bus or the train to work. Approximately 37.39 percent of the residents get to work in less than 30 minutes. 25.45 percent of the residents in 15135 get to work in more than 60 minutes. The average household size is approximately 2.26 members with about 2.32 cars available per household.
An estimate of 96.90 percent of the residents in 15135 has some form of health insurance. 33.15 percent of the residents have some type of public health insurance like Medicare, Medicaid, Veterans Affairs (VA), or TRICARE. About 86.55 percent of the residents have private health insurance, either through their employer or direct purchase.
A resident in 15135 would have to travel an average of 3.78 miles to reach the nearest hospital with an emergency room, Upmc Mckeesport Hospital . In a 20-mile radius, there are 0 healthcare providers accessible to residents in 15135, Mckeesport, Pennsylvania.

As of , an estimate of 4,968 residents live in 15135 with a median age of 47.6 years. 17.47 percent of the population is under the age of 18, and 20.13 percent of the population is at least 65 years of age. 40.53 percent of the residents in 15135 is currently married, and 18.89 percent of the population has never been married.
The monthly median household income in 15135 is $8,538.33. The monthly median housing costs for residents in 15135 is approximately $846. The median household spends about 9.91 percent of their income on housing.

Type 1 Diabetes is a chronic condition in which the pancreas produces little or no insulin, a hormone essential for allowing sugar (glucose) to enter cells to produce energy. This type of diabetes requires regular monitoring of blood sugar levels, insulin injections or pump therapy, and careful management of diet and exercise.
